Newman, Rollo Keith (1903 - 1976)
- Born
- 1903
- Died
- 1976
- Occupation
- Analytical chemist
Summary
Rollo Newman formed the consulting firm of Cooksey, Newman and Archer (later R.K. Newman and Co. Pty Ltd), specialising in chemical analysis. During World War II he was appointed gas identification officer and directed the training of personnel. He joined the Laboratories of the Sydney City Council from 1923 where he worked as a research chemist in the Cancer Research Unit led by Professor H.G. Chapman. Newman was also a teacher of analytical chemistry at the Sydney Technical College for almost 20 years.
